On Sun, Mar 14, 2010 at 02:02:40PM -0400, James Cloos wrote:
> >>>>> "AM" == Alan Mackenzie <address@hidden> writes:
> AM> On the right, the scroll bar doesn't get in the way, at least not
> AM> very much.
> In other words, it is essentially invisible and might as well not exist
> at all. A nice narrow, neutral gray or grayish bar has just the right
> visibility to provide data w/o distraction.
No. It's visible, but not intrusive there. Anyhow, as I said, I run
Emacs without a scroll bar.
> AM> On the left, it is very close to where you're mostly
> AM> inserting/deleting/reading text,
> and hence is w/in view and therefore usable.
> AM> I think it's based on the assumption that a scroll bar is an
> AM> essential part of editing that nobody can bear to be without; that
> AM> it'll be getting used so often that nobody could possibly object
> AM> to it. I think these assumptions warrant examination, particularly
> AM> under Emacs.
> The most important use of the scroll bar in a keyboard-controlable app
> like Emacs is as a visual reference to the size of the buffer as
> compared to the size of the visible window.
I would think it's more of a personal thing
> That only works when it is near the text.
I would think that's a personal thing, too.
> Most apps should have their vertical bar on the left in l2r locales and
> right in r2l locales. And they should blend into the background except
> when you actually want to look at them. Emacs --with-toolkit=athena
> does that exceptionally well.
Again, it's a competition between being easily visible and cluttering up
an important part of your frame. It's a bit like the blinking cursor
debate. I think we'd agree, it wouldn't be a bad idea for the scroll bar
position to be an option.
